// TODO: error handling
int InitializeOpenGLExtensions(void){
	int error = 0;

	WNDCLASS dummyClass = {
		.style = CS_OWNDC,
		.lpfnWndProc = DefWindowProc,
		.hInstance = GetModuleHandle(0),
		.lpszClassName = "dummyClass",
	};
	if(RegisterClassA(&dummyClass) == 0){
		error = 1;
		goto end_class;
	}

	HWND dummyWindow = CreateWindowEx(
		0,
		dummyClass.lpszClassName,
		"dummyWindow",
		0,
		CW_USEDEFAULT, CW_USEDEFAULT, CW_USEDEFAULT, CW_USEDEFAULT,
		NULL, NULL,
		dummyClass.hInstance,
		NULL
	);
	if(dummyWindow == NULL) {
		error = 2;
		goto end_window;
	}
	HDC dummyDC = GetDC(dummyWindow);
	if(dummyDC == NULL){
		error = 3;
		goto end_DC;
	}

	PIXELFORMATDESCRIPTOR dummyPFD = {
		.nSize = sizeof(PIXELFORMATDESCRIPTOR),
		.nVersion = 1,
		.dwFlags = PFD_DRAW_TO_WINDOW | PFD_SUPPORT_OPENGL | PFD_DOUBLEBUFFER,
		.iPixelType = PFD_TYPE_RGBA,
		.cColorBits = 32,
		.cDepthBits = 24,
		.cStencilBits = 8
	};
	int pf = ChoosePixelFormat(dummyDC, &dummyPFD);
	if(pf == 0){
		error = 4;
		goto end_DC;
	}
	if(SetPixelFormat(dummyDC, pf, &dummyPFD) == FALSE){
		error = 5;
		goto end_DC;
	}

	HGLRC dummyContext = wglCreateContext(dummyDC);
	if(dummyContext == NULL){
		error = 6;
		goto end_context;
	}
	if(wglMakeCurrent(dummyDC, dummyContext) == FALSE){
		error = 7;
		goto end_current;
	}

	if(LoadExtensionList() == FALSE){
		error = 8;
	}

end_current:
	if(wglMakeCurrent(NULL, NULL) == FALSE){
		error = 9;
	}
end_context:
	if(wglDeleteContext(dummyContext) == FALSE){
		error = 10;
	}else{
		dummyContext = NULL;
	}
end_DC:
	if(ReleaseDC(dummyWindow, dummyDC) == 0){
		error = 11;
	}else{
		dummyDC = NULL;
	}
end_window:
	if(DestroyWindow(dummyWindow) == 0){
		error = 12;
	}else{
		dummyWindow = NULL;
	}
end_class:
	if(UnregisterClass(dummyClass.lpszClassName, dummyClass.hInstance) == 0){
		error = 13;
	}

	return error;
}
